Harnessing the Power of XC3S700AN-4FGG484I: A Deep Dive into FPGA Technology

Release time:Oct 15, 2025

In the rapidly evolving world of digital electronics and embedded systems, Field Programmable Gate Arrays (FPGAs) have become integral components in a multitude of applications ranging from telecommunications to aerospace. Among these, the XC3S700AN-4FGG484I FPGA stands out due to its impressive capabilities, extensive features, and versatility. This article explores the intricate details of the XC3S700AN-4FGG484I, shedding light on its architecture, functionality, practical applications, and how it continues to influence the landscape of programmable logic devices.

Understanding FPGA and Its Significance

Before delving into the specifics of the XC3S700AN-4FGG484I, it is crucial to understand what FPGAs are and their significance in modern electronics. FPGAs are semiconductor devices that can be programmed after manufacturing to implement various digital functions. Unlike ASICs (Application Specific Integrated Circuits), which are fabricated for specific tasks, FPGAs offer reprogrammability, flexibility, and rapid prototyping capabilities. This flexibility accelerates development cycles and allows engineers to adapt designs post-deployment, making FPGAs indispensable in dynamic environments.

Introduction to XC3S700AN-4FGG484I

The XC3S700AN-4FGG484I is a member of the Spartan-3A family by Xilinx, well-known for balancing high performance with cost-effectiveness. It features a capacity of 702,720 logic cells, making it suitable for complex designs requiring substantial logic and I/O resources. Its package, FGG484, provides a high pin count for versatile interfacing, and the "-4" speed grade indicates its operating frequency capabilities.

Key Features and Specifications

  • Logic Cells: Approximately 702,720 Logic Cells
  • Package: FGG484 (484-pin Fine-Pitch Ball Grid Array)
  • Speed Grade: -4, supporting high-speed operation
  • I/O Pins: Extensive I/O capabilities for interfacing with other devices
  • Memory: Embedded block RAM and distributed RAM for on-chip data storage
  • Power Consumption: Optimized for low power usage to facilitate portable and power-sensitive applications

Architectural Overview

The architecture of the XC3S700AN-4FGG484I embodies the core principles of FPGA design. It integrates numerous Configurable Logic Blocks (CLBs), programmable interconnects, embedded memory blocks, and dedicated hardware to optimize performance for various applications. The device utilizes the Spartan-3A architecture, which emphasizes simplicity, scalability, and ease of design.

Configurable Logic Blocks (CLBs)

The CLBs are the foundational elements of the FPGA, providing the logic functionalities required by the user's design. Each CLB contains slices of logic elements, flip-flops, and multiplexers, enabling the implementation of complex combinatorial and sequential functions.

Interconnects

The flexible routing resources allow signals to traverse the FPGA fabric efficiently, enabling high-speed data transfer and synchronization across different regions of the chip.

Memory Resources

Embedded block RAM is utilized for temporary data storage, FIFOs, and cache implementations. Distributed RAM offers additional flexibility by providing small memory blocks integrated into logic slices, ideal for custom buffering and lookup tables.

Programming and Development

Designing for the XC3S700AN-4FGG484I involves leveraging hardware description languages such as VHDL or Verilog. Xilinx provides the ISE Design Suite, a comprehensive development environment that facilitates simulation, synthesis, placement, routing, and device programming. Additionally, the device supports JTAG programming, providing a reliable and straightforward means to load bitstream files onto the FPGA.

Applications and Use Cases

The versatility of the XC3S700AN-4FGG484I allows it to be deployed in a myriad of applications:

  • Telecommunications: Implementing high-speed data encoding and decoding algorithms, routing, and switching.
  • Industrial Automation: Control systems, robotics, and sensor interfacing.
  • Aerospace and Defense: Signal processing, radar systems, and secure communication modules.
  • Consumer Electronics: High-performance multimedia processing and gaming hardware.
  • Scientific Instrumentation: Data acquisition systems and real-time analysis tools.

Advantages of Using XC3S700AN-4FGG484I

Choosing this FPGA offers several benefits:

  1. High Logic Density: Facilitates complex and resource-intensive designs.
  2. Cost-Effective: Balances performance with affordability, suitable for budget-constrained projects.
  3. Scalability: Supports a broad spectrum of applications from simple to highly sophisticated systems.
  4. Extended I/O Capabilities: With numerous pins, it allows extensive interfacing options.
  5. Flexibility: Reprogrammable nature ensures adaptability over the lifecycle of a product.

Design Considerations and Challenges

While the XC3S700AN-4FGG484I offers impressive features, designing with FPGA requires careful planning. Signal integrity, power management, and timing closure are crucial factors to consider. High pin count devices like this one demand meticulous pin planning and floorplanning for optimal performance. Moreover, power consumption management becomes vital in portable applications to prevent thermal issues and extend battery life.

Future Trends in FPGA Technology

The landscape of FPGA development is continually advancing. Integration of FPGA fabric with embedded processors, increased use of machine learning accelerators, and enhanced power efficiency are shaping the future. The XC3S700AN-4FGG484I, with its robust architecture, serves as a stepping stone toward more intelligent and adaptable hardware solutions.

Practical Tips for Developers

  • Develop a clear design hierarchy before implementation.
  • Utilize simulation tools thoroughly to verify functionality.
  • Optimize routing to minimize signal delays and crosstalk.
  • Monitor power consumption during testing to prevent overheating.
  • Stay updated with Xilinx's firmware and IP core releases for enhanced capabilities.

In the end, the XC3S700AN-4FGG484I FPGA epitomizes the fusion of complexity and efficiency, powering innovative projects across diverse sectors. Its architecture and features are testament to the strides made in programmable logic technology, promising a future where hardware flexibility continues to unlock new realms of possibility.

Contact & Inquiry
Innovative solutions. Customised to your specific needs.
FIND US
UNIT2223,22/F YAN'S TOWER 25 - 27 WONG CHUK HANG RD ABERDEEN HONG KONG
QUICK INQUIRY Send the product number you need at any time, we will give you the first time accurate reply Submit RFQ
ISO-9001 LinkedIn
© 2025 SUNETHER TECHNOLOGY LIMITED. All rights reserved.